Redfin: Rent Prices See Smallest Increase in 20 Months
Increasing supply and waning demand are putting downward pressure on rental prices, according to a new report from Redfin. The median U.S. asking rent rose 2.4% year over year to $1,942 in January, the smallest increase since May 2021 and the lowest level in nearly a...
